Build a Grooming Routine Your Pet Will Accept
Introduce the Spray Separately
Let your pet see and hear the mist before combining it with brushing. This helps separate curiosity from coat contact.
Avoid Overworking One Area
Use slow passes and move across the coat instead of scrubbing one spot repeatedly.
Clean and Dry After Use
Loose fur and leftover moisture make tools less pleasant over time. Empty, wipe, and store the brush dry between sessions.
Grooming Tip: Keep sessions short, use light pressure, and stop if your pet moves away, flattens ears, or dislikes the mist.
